Description

This is a digital pattern for the Lyng Sweater. You will receive the pattern in a downloadable PDF 🌸

Needle: 

  • 10 mm, 80 cm + 60/50 cm for sleeves
  • 8 mm, 80 cm + 50/40 cm for ribbing

Size:

XS / S / M / L / XL

Bust circumference:
80 / 90 / 100 / 110 / 120 cm

Sleeve length:
48 cm for all sizes

Length (from shoulder):
54 / 56 / 56 / 58 / 60 cm

Gauge:

  • 10 cm horizontally = 16 stitches
    10 cm vertically = 13.5 rows

Yarn:

Recommended yarn: Bella by Permin (50g ≈ 145m) or another similar chunky yarn.

Three-coloured version:
Colour 1 (base): 200 g / 250 g / 300 g / 300 g / 300 g
Colour 2: 100 g / 150 g / 150 g / 150 g / 150 g
Colour 3: 100 g / 150 g / 150 g / 150 g / 150 g

Two-coloured version:
Colour 1 (base): 250 g / 250 g / 300 g / 300 g / 300 g
Colour 2: 250 g / 250 g / 300 g / 300 g / 300 g
